Output 582a84bea4bd940a569fa59969b597ab5c2fe17d3ef156740f4d08258af11ea9:1

value
80101932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f42133d933c1264ddab87be5ae9787ca30915ca OP_EQUAL
address
38v6TgSc4h1adSTu1B7oP5VQbPdjUnpmPb
transaction
582a84bea4bd940a569fa59969b597ab5c2fe17d3ef156740f4d08258af11ea9
confirmations
293444
spent
true